Types of machine plasters
Rotary machine plasters are one of the most common and versatile options. They are suitable for both indoor and outdoor use. The advantage of rotary machine plasters is their high productivity and the ability to work with various types of mixtures.
Reciprocating machine plasters are typically used for more precise and detailed work. They can provide a more even application of plaster to a surface, making them a good choice for creating smooth finishing surfaces.
Air-pneumatic machine plasters operate on air pressure and are often used for work in hard-to-reach places. They provide high precision and control when applying plaster and can be useful in restoration work.
How to choose machine plaster
When selecting machine-made plaster for your project, consider the following factors:
Type of work
Determine the nature of the work you need to do. For large surfaces and exterior work, rotary machine plasters are suitable, while for interior finishing work it is better to use piston machine plasters.
Mixture type
Consider what type of plaster mixture you are going to use. Some machines may be more compatible with certain mixtures, so it is important to check that the machine you choose is suitable for your mixture.
Performance
Estimate the required machine performance. If you have a large job, choose a machine with high output to speed up the process.
Budget
Don’t forget to consider your budget. Machine plasters can have different price categories, and it is important to find a balance between quality and cost.
